This will be my 6th year walking to honor and remember all people who have been impacted by congenital heart disease (CHD). I was born with a heart disease called Tetralogy of Fallot, which contains four defects of the heart. When I was five months old, I had open heart surgery to repair these defects. I visit my cardiologist once a year for a checkup to make sure everything is fine with my heart. Now, my heart is functioning without a valve, which I will need replaced with another surgery in the near future. This will allow me to continue doing things I love: dancing, playing sports, exercising, baking, shopping, and spending time with my family and friends.
